Publisher's Review
Should I say hello? Or not? The inner feelings of children and adults are the same.

A fox family moved in next door to Mr. Wolf.
Mr. Wolf and the fox make eye contact, but they don't exchange greetings and turn away, pretending not to see each other.
Mr. Wolf overslept because of the broken clock, and the fox was in a bad mood because his mother scolded him in the morning.
I promise myself, 'I'll definitely say hello next time!' but I always hesitate and miss the opportunity.
I regret not stopping to say hello, but I just pass by, thinking I'll see you again next time.
Then one day, as the fox was walking along the road, he saw a wolf walking from afar.
I made up my mind to say hello today, so I gathered my courage and said hello first.
But the moment the fox bowed its head politely, someone suddenly jumped out in front of it.
Mr. Lion was so happy to see Mr. Wolf after a long time that he quickly walked over to him and greeted him.
Mr. Wolf didn't see the fox, but the fox misunderstood that the man was ignoring him.
Mr. Wolf doesn't know about the fox's feelings, and when he meets her in the neighborhood a few days later, he pretends to recognize her happily.
As I was coming out of the bakery, I picked out some bread that the fox would like and greeted him.
But the fox, who was so angry, passed by without even giving him a glance.
Mr. Wolf really hates that kind of fox.
As the misunderstanding between the two grows, the discomfort grows.
I feel like I should just say hello right now, but I feel like I'd lose if I said hello first, and it'd be too weird if I said hello now, so we're just looking at each other...
Who will be the winner of this breathtaking game of wits?

The first step to breaking down the walls of the heart: greetings

The basis of social life is ‘greetings.’
There are many cases where a pleasant greeting can relieve tension or wariness between people.
However, it is not as easy as it sounds to greet both children and adults first.
“Hello?” “Hello?” It takes a lot of courage to say just these simple words.
We've all had that experience of hesitating whether to say hello or not: running into a neighbor in the apartment elevator, coming out of the local convenience store after paying, or running into a new classmate.
It's because I feel awkward, a little shy, and still unfamiliar with the situation that I can't open my mouth. Sometimes, I hesitate out of anxiety, wondering what to do if the other person doesn't greet me.
There are countless times when I pretend not to see something and just roll my eyes and pass it by in a hurry, only to regret it later.


I don't know what the hell is it that everyone is so desperately trying to say hello to.
Both Mr. Wolf and the fox struggle to say that short word.
'Eight.
'We'll just say hello next time, okay?' After passing each other once or twice, we ended up living next door and avoiding each other.
If you don't get the first button right, the rest will be even more difficult.
Pretending not to know the person in front of you may avoid an awkward situation for the time being, but the discomfort that builds up inside you without you knowing it will only make things more and more difficult for you.


The wolf and the fox, who had been looking at each other from the corner of their eyes, meet at a crosswalk after some time has passed.
I greeted a familiar face in a flustered manner and smiled brightly when I saw it for the first time.
This is the moment when the long game of wits becomes meaningless.
They say that greeting is the first step you take from your heart toward the other person.
Everything takes courage at the beginning.
But once you overcome your hesitation and fear and take that first step, getting closer to each other won't be so difficult.

A picture book with a new sensation, like watching a flash animation.

"Greetings" is a picture book that stands out for its directing sense, which creates tension until the very end through the appropriate use of rhythmic scene arrangements and unexpected dialogue.
The sight of a red fox and a blue wolf pushing and pulling each other against a background drawn with black pen lines gives readers the pleasure of watching a flash animation.


Another outstanding aspect of this book is that it redefines "greetings" from the perspective of building relationships and communication, rather than placing children and adults on the same level and unilaterally demanding manners from children.
The author humorously portrays situations that anyone can relate to, giving both children and adults something to think about.
